يرشدك هذا البرنامج التعليمي السريع إلى كيفية استخراج الصور من PDF باستخدام واجهة برمجة تطبيقات Node.js REST. يتضمن البرنامج جميع التفاصيل اللازمة لإعداد بيئة التطوير، وقائمة بخطوات تطوير المحول، واستخراج الصور من ملف PDF باستخدام واجهة Node.js REST باستخدام مجموعة تطوير البرامج السحابية المستندة إلى Node.js. ستتعلم كيفية استخراج الصور من صفحة واحدة أو من جميع صفحات ملف PDF.
متطلب أساسي
- إنشاء حساب بيانات اعتماد API لاستخراج الصورة من PDF
- تنزيل مجموعة أدوات تطوير البرامج السحابية Aspose.PDF لـ Node.js لاستخراج الصور من ملف PDF
- إعداد مشروع Node.js باستخدام SDK أعلاه لتصدير الصور
خطوات استخراج صورة من ملف PDF باستخدام واجهة برمجة التطبيقات المستندة إلى Node.js
- قم بتكوين كائن PdfApi عن طريق تعيين مفتاح API ومعرف SID للتطبيق لاستخراج الصور
- قم بتحميل ملف PDF المصدر مع الصور إلى وحدة التخزين السحابية
- استدعاء طريقة الحصول على الصور () باستخدام اسم ملف PDF الذي تم تحميله ورقم الصفحة المستهدفة
- قم بتحليل جميع الصور الموجودة في القائمة واحصل على معرف الصورة
- بالنسبة لكل صورة، اتصل بطريقة GetImageExtractAsJpeg() مع الاسم ومعرف الصورة لتنزيل الصورة
- حفظ الصورة باسم فريد على القرص
تلخص هذه الخطوات كيفية استخراج صورة من ملف PDF باستخدام واجهة برمجة تطبيقات Node.js منخفضة الكود. أنشئ كائن PdfApi، ثم حمّل ملف PDF المصدر باستخدام PdfApi، واحصل على قائمة بالصور في ملف PDF المصدر باستخدام دالة GetImages(). كرر العملية للحصول على معرف الصورة، ثم استخدم دالة GetImageExtractAsJpeg() لجلب الصورة وحفظها على القرص.
كود لاستخراج رقم من ملف PDF باستخدام خدمة Node.js RESTful
يوضح هذا الكود كيفية تصدير الصور من ملف PDF باستخدام واجهة برمجة تطبيقات Node.js منخفضة الكود. يقوم الكود بجلب الصور من صفحة واحدة، ولكن يمكنك تكرار جميع صفحات ملف PDF وجلب جميع الصور أو صور محددة منها بناءً على فهرس الصورة. يمكنك تحديد اسم فريد للصورة المُنزّلة باستخدام رقم الصفحة وفهرس الصورة.
لقد علّمتنا هذه المقالة كيفية استخراج الصور من ملف PDF. إذا كنت ترغب في إدراج صورة في ملف PDF، يُرجى مراجعة المقالة إدراج صورة في ملف PDF باستخدام Node.js REST API.